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ma suit is an option to get compensation for asbestos-related damage. Victims and their family members can receive financial compensation through the verdict of a jury, a negotiated settlement or the VA claim or an asbestos trust fund award.

Compensation may cover the cost of treatment for cancer and provide financial assistance. It also helps families deal with other expenses associated with this disease.

The majority of mesothelioma patients are able to sue for personal injuries against asbestos-related companies that exposed them to the disease. The lawsuits are usually divided into two categories: noneconomic and economic damages. The financial awards in the first category are based upon the cost of treatment, mesothelioma Litigation the loss of income, and the documented expenses that are associated with a mesothelioma diagnosis. Noneconomic damages are awarded in order to alleviate a plaintiff's emotional and physical stress and loss of enjoyment of life and other losses resulting from intangibles.

Personal injury lawsuits

Patients suffering from mesothelioma are able to sue companies that exposed them to asbestos. These lawsuits are intended to hold these corporations accountable for their actions. They also offer compensation for medical expenses, lost income, and other losses. In certain states the estate of a mesothelioma sufferer can pursue their personal injury lawsuit.

The plaintiff will be required to collect documents, including medical records, a history of work as well as the testimony of co-workers and family members. This information will be used to determine the value of the claim.

After a mesothelioma lawsuit is filed, defendants has a certain amount of time to respond. This time frame varies by state, and the defendant can either settle with the plaintiff outside of court or challenge the claim, which will initiate the trial process.

If the defendant fails to reach a settlement with the plaintiff the defendant will be required to pay a certain amount of money to the victim. This payment is called a compensation award. The money is usually awarded in one lump sum and can be used to pay medical expenses as well as loss of income and funeral costs. Mesothelioma awards may also cover non-economic damages like discomfort and pain and loss of consortium.

Although there have been class action lawsuits in the past, most mesothelioma claims are handled as individual lawsuits. However, a few of these cases could be combined into a multidistrict litigation or MDL to improve effectiveness.

Trust funds

Trust funds can be used to compensate asbestos victims suffering from asbestos-related illnesses. These funds can be sourced from companies who have declared bankruptcy. The amount you will receive will depend on the severity of your illness and your previous exposure. Trusts set percentages of payment to ensure there enough funds to cover future claims. These percentages are based on the assumption that each disease will have a standard award value. They may be adjusted if the financial situation of a trust changes.
